This one bedroom, ground floor apartment is situated in the stunning retirement development that is Hamilton House.
Hamilton House is energy efficient and all communal areas are easily accessible, such as the homeowners lounge, landscaped communal gardens and gym.

Summary - Charlton Hayes is a new and vibrant urban suburb, just six miles north of Bristol city centre. Constructed by multi ward-winning home builders McCarthy Stone this 'Retirement Living' development provides 19 one bedroom and 22 two bedroom apartments exclusively for those over 60.

All 41 apartments have been designed in an elegant, contemporary style with a 24 hour emergency call system, fire detection equipment and a camera entry system that connects to a standard TV. Residents will be able to enjoy the landscaped grounds, herb garden and boules court, as well as an exclusive, well-equipped homeowners' lounge, private gym and well-being suite. There is also a large car park with permits available for £250 per year.

If you have limited mobility, the entire development is easily accessible by wheelchair and there is also be a mobility scooter store on site. There is an excellent guest suite available for visiting family and friends for which a modest nightly rate is applicable.

This is a vibrant and welcoming community and it will be easy to make new friends and to lead a busy and fulfilled life at Hamilton House. There are always a variety of regular activities to choose from including coffee mornings, film nights and themed events. Whilst there is something for everyone there is certainly no obligation to participate and home owners can of course remain as private or involved as they wish.

There are fantastic local amenities within an easy distance - a doctor's surgery is just 1km away, dentist under a 1km and bank 600m. The bus stop is 600m down the street with regular services running to central Bristol, Bath, Thornbury and Chepstow. For longer journeys, the train station is 2km away. Cribbs Causeway, Bristol's premier out-of -town shopping and leisure area, is under 2.5km away with 'The Mall' hosting many well-recognised retailers under one roof and and with restaurants, bars, cinema, superstores and other major retail outlets all close by.

Entrance Hallway - Entered via a solid oak-veneered entrance door with spy-hole. A security intercom system provides both a visual (via the home-owners TV) and verbal link to the main development entrance door. Emergency pull cord. Walk-in utility cupboard with light, shelving, Gledhill boiler supplying hot water, 'Vent Axia' heat exchange unit and automatic washer/dryer. Feature glazed panelled door to Living Room.

Living Room - A good sized room with a French door and glazed side-panel opening onto the balcony. Feature electric fireplace with surround. Plug sockets are elevated for ease of use. A feature glazed panelled door leads to the kitchen.

Kitchen - Double-glazed window. Quality range of soft cream gloss fronted fitted units with under unit lighting and having contrasting worktops, matching upstands and incorporating a stainless steel inset sink unit. Integrated appliances comprise; a four-ringed hob with a contemporary glass splashpanel and stainless steel chimney hood over, waist-level oven and concealed fridge and freezer. Ceiling spot light fitting and tiled floor.

Double Bedroom - An excellent double bedroom with full-height double glazed window allowing an influx of light. Walk-in wardrobe with auto-light, hanging rails and shelving. Shallow cupboard with meters. Plug sockets are elevated for ease of use.

Level Access Wet Room - Wet room comprising modern white suite with level access shower with screen, a back-to-the wall WC with concealed cistern, vanity wash-basin with cupboard unit below and work surface over, mirror with integral light. Heated ladder radiator, emergency pull cord, ceiling spot lights, extensively tiled walls and floor.

Parking Permit Scheme (Subject To Availability) - Parking is by allocated space subject to availability. The fee is usually £250 per annum, but may vary by development. Permits are available on a first come, first served basis. Please check with the House Manager on site for availability.

Service Charge (Breakdown) - . Cleaning of communal windows and exterior of apartment windows
. Water rates for communal areas and apartments
. Electricity, heating, lighting and power to communal areas
. 24-hour emergency call system and House Manager
. Upkeep of gardens and grounds
. Repairs and maintenance to the interior and exterior communal areas
. Contingency fund including internal and external redecoration of communal areas
. Buildings insurance

The service charge is £2,657.34 per annum (for financial year end 30/06/2024.

The Service charge does not cover external costs such as your Council Tax, electricity or TV. To find out more about the service charges please contact your Property Consultant or House Manager.

Lease Information - Ground Rent: £425 per annum
Ground Rent Review Date: June 2028
Lease Length: 999 years from June 2018

    OnTheMarket may have applied supplementary data to this property listing, including:

    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on February 22, 2022

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on February 22, 2022

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
